> Previously, we changed the disk layout of footer in node block, and then we
> applied new verifying approach which has better reliability in order to avoid
> chaining garbage node block.
>
> In order to distinguish old disk layout and the new one, we introduce
> CP_CRC_RECOVERY_FLAG, once a CP is triggered, we will tag current CP with the
> flag, and use new disk layout and new verifying approach for the following 
> node
> block updating flow and abnormal power-cut recovery flow.
>
> For old image which has no CP_CRC_RECOVERY_FLAG flag been set, f2fs needs to 
> use
> old disk layout and old verifying approach during recovery for the
> compatibility. So that's why we need to check the flag in CP here.

For the old disk layout, because we still use new approach to set 
CP_CRC_RECOVERY_FLAG in the node footer in each do_checkpoint,
then I think f2fs should also use new verifying approach during recovery rather 
than old verifying approach. What is the problem if
we do like this?
